I have not been shopping in Studio City for at least two years. One of the main reasons I stopped was due to the snobby shop girls. I felt like every time I walked into one of the many boutiques on Ventura Blvd, the sales girls would completely ignore myself and any other customer in the store. I was completely turned off. However, it seems like many stores have come and gone in this area over the last few years. Lush is a breath of fresh air for the sometimes ""snobby"" Studio City. I was welcomed with a ""hello"" when I walked in. The sales girl was really funny and had me laughing within moments. She was knowledgable and honest, which is always a plus. I found many brands that I had never heard of ( ALL Black and Pour La Victorie) and many that I already loved ( Sam Edelman and Dolce Vita). I left Lush with many new additions to my shoe collection. I also visited some new stores in the neighborhood. Pros: Great Shoes, Pleasant Environment
